An a.c. voltage source of variable angular frequency w and fixed amplitude V, is connected in series with a capacitance C and an electric bulb of resistance R (inductance zero). When a is increased.

Answer»

the bulb glows dimmer.
the bulb glows BRIGHTER.
total impedance of the circuit is unchanged.
total impedance of the circuit increases.

Solution :Here impedance`Z = sqrt(R^(2) + X_(C)^(2)) = sqrt(R^(2) + 1/(C^(2)OMEGA^(2))`· As frequency o increases, capacitive reactance XC and consequently impedance of circuit decreases and so the circuit CURRENT increases. As a result the bulb glows brighter.
